West Brom fans have been raving about Charlie Austin after he scored in the first half against Sheffield Wednesday at Hillsborough.
Austin, 30, was drafted into Slaven Bilic’s starting line-up for the first time since February 1 to replace Hal Robson-Kanu.
And Bilic’s decision to swap his strikers was fully justified based on the opening 45 minutes as Austin managed to fire the Baggies into the lead from the penalty spot.
Dara O’Shea was hauled to the ground after an Albion set-piece.
It took a while for the decision to be made but the referee eventually pointed to the spot, handing Austin the chance to score his 10th West Brom goal.
And that is exactly what the 30-year-old did as he put Albion into the lead with their first goal after a four-match goalless run in the Championship.
